Output d353b25f81a4f05017481f9c71185f5d82670d9bc837f821ae359fb85406d186:0

value
22143490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4cde944976332d01dab22b2787d2562b0aeafb OP_EQUAL
address
3MbHKM1aoDmirTUght9CYB1hsgdMKn6pWA
transaction
d353b25f81a4f05017481f9c71185f5d82670d9bc837f821ae359fb85406d186
spent
true